High Liner Foods is North America's largest marketer of frozen, value-added, seafood products — a family of passionate people and strong brands with a dedicated vision of "Reimagining Seafood to Nourish Life" for more than 125 years! We are building a world-class Purchasing function across our organization and manufacturing locations. The Purchasing Organization is a center-led/governed and operating model that enables a shift from a tactical team to one that is much more strategic in nature. The Purchasing Organization structure is organized to create value from leveraging enterprise-wide spend and efficiencies associated with central and shared governance, processes, resources, and infrastructure; as well as continue to have the ability to execute on a regional basis to support the individualized requirements of each of our locations. The Category Specialist supports the execution of sourcing strategies and supplier management for Operations & CAPEX categories. This role works closely with the Purchasing Manager to drive cost savings, process efficiencies, and supplier performance improvements. The Specialist plays a key role in data analysis, contract support and implementation, supplier coordination, and cross-functional collaboration to ensure the execution of purchasing activities aligned with business objectives. Accountabilities And Responsibilities

  • Assist in the development and execution of category strategies for Operations & CAPEX purchases, ensuring alignment with business needs in Canada and the US.
  • Conduct supplier research, evaluate new suppliers, and support the selection process in collaboration with the Purchasing Manager and business stakeholders
  • Support supplier relationship management efforts by monitoring supplier performance, tracking key metrics, and assisting in issue resolution.
  • Assist in identifying opportunities for supplier consolidation and cost savings.
  • Support and Conduct RFx activities, including preparing documentation, gathering supplier responses, and analyzing bids.
  • Assist in contract development by coordinating with internal stakeholders and ensuring contract terms align with company objectives.
  • Maintain accurate records of supplier agreements, pricing, and key contract terms to ensure compliance and efficiency in company’s Contract Management System.
  • Collaborate with internal teams (Finance, Legal, Operations) to facilitate contract execution and implementation.
  • Conduct spend analysis and provide insights to support category strategy development and cost optimization.
  • Monitor market trends, cost drivers, and risk factors affecting the assigned categories.
  • Track savings initiatives and contribute to cost reduction reporting.
  • Work closely with internal stakeholders (Operations, Engineering, Finance, and Legal) to ensure sourcing strategies align with company objectives.
  • Assist in change management initiatives related to supplier transitions or new category strategies.
  • Support project management efforts for capital expenditure purchases, ensuring coordination between stakeholders and suppliers.
  • Ensure procurement activities comply with company policies, regulatory requirements, and best practices.
  • Maintain data integrity for assigned categories, ensuring accurate record-keeping in procurement systems.
  • Support process improvements to enhance efficiency, supplier collaboration, and cost-effectiveness.

Qualifications

  • University degree in a relevant field (Supply Chain, Business, Engineering, or related).
  • 4+ years of exceptional purchasing/category management experience, preferably in food manufacturing or operations-related categories.
  • Excellent communication, collaboration, and project coordination skills.
  • Excellent Excel and spreadsheet analysis with strong analytical skills
  • Experience in RFx processes, supplier negotiations, and contract administration.
  • Ability to manage multiple priorities and requests in an efficient manner and on a timely basis.
  • Completion of (or working towards) an SCMP designation, APICS, P.Log or other purchasing designation is an asset.

Travel Travel to High Liner Foods offices and plants within North America may be required up to 25% of the time.
